Ticket #MK-118, for records: Scheduled pick-up of the master key set for the Dunmere Annex did not occur at 09:00. Keys remain in the secure pouch at the dispatch cage. Courier firm Ardent Relay cited a route error. Re-booked for tomorrow, 08:30. Log this as a missed collection with no custody break; the pouch seal is intact and witnessed by the duty officer. The hand-over instruction for the rescheduled run is stated below.

dispatch memo: the sorius tamius courier leaves the praeth ledger at gate 4873 under passcode 928014

## Tuning

The receipt mailer (Almsgate) batches donation receipts and sends through the Thornquay relay. On-call: if the queue backs up, resist the urge to crank batch size — the relay rate-limits per connection, and bigger batches just mean bigger retries. Scale worker count first, then shorten the flush interval. Dedupe window must stay longer than the retry horizon or donors get duplicate receipts, which generates tickets. All knobs live in one place and are read at worker start. Current production values follow.

tuning table, kajop-yafof:
QUOTAS = {
    "wenath": 10,
    "ulaael": 5,
}

## Runbook: Courierbright driver-assignment heuristic

Before promoting a release, verify the assignment heuristic against the replay suite from last quarter's peak week. The scorer weighs proximity, shift remaining, and vehicle capacity; any change to these weights requires sign-off from the dispatch team in Norvale. If assignment latency exceeds 400ms at p95, roll back immediately rather than tuning live. The heuristic reads its weights from the block below.

config for tafof-kagag:
CASDOR_PIN=0539
CASDOR_METRICS_HOST=metrics.casdor.qirvansys.corp
CASDOR_LOG_LEVEL=error
CASDOR_TENANT=kelael